2017-08-28 14 views
0

私はデータベースに追加する必要があるリモートpostgresqlデータベースとローカルcsvファイルを持っています。私はPyCharmでやろうとしています。ローカルファイルをリモートデータベースにコピーする方法

したがって、ローカルファイルからリモートデータベースにデータをコピーしようとしています。

データベースがローカルにある場合、このコマンドが動作する場合:

COPY master_relationsextra(code, serial_number, member_type, characteristic, price_list) 
FROM '/Users/name/Desktop/AUTOI.csv' with CSV HEADER delimiter ';' encoding 'ISO-8859-1'; 

しかし、それは働いていないリモートデータベースのために。

どうすればよいですか?

+1

可能な複製:https://stackoverflow.com/questions/26007401/execute-copy-command-in-remote-database-using-local-file –

+0

@ChrisStryczynski私はすでにそれを見ましたが、することができます。それは私が新しい質問をする方法です。 – Boky

+0

クエリに 'COPY'を' \ copy'に置き換えます。 –

答えて

0

私はPyCharmを使用していますので、PyCharmのヘルプを使用しました。すべてのクエリとコマンドが私のためにPyCharmを実行しました。私はテーブルの上に

  • PyCharmデータベースペインからリモート・データベースに右クリックを接続

    • 、その後import from file
    • すべてのルールを選択し、トリックをした

    をインポートします。私は次のようにそれをやりました私のために。

  • 関連する問題